<tr><td valign="top" width="450"><b>Job SummaryThe Financial Analyst II performs financial analyses (e.g., client level profitability, variance comments, trend analysis, financial statement accuracy, asset expenditures, etc.) across various products and sector groups. He/She prepares reports, graphs, charts, and written financial summaries. This position reviews general finance and accounting processes including researching, analyzing, creating, and processing monthly journal entries. The Financial Analyst II supports a defined operational group and communicates with various management levels. He/She acts as the key Finance and Accounting liaison with the Operations team in areas of financial training, general financial statement support, client pricing efforts, General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P), internal controls (e.g., revenue recovery, Accounts Receivables [AR], audits, billing adjustments, etc.), forecasting, and annual budgeting.
